For Gravity's Edge, an entry-level GPU like the GTX 1650 or RX 6500 XT is recommended to meet the minimum requirements. This suggests that the game is relatively accessible, allowing players with budget-friendly setups to enjoy the adventure without significant performance issues. However, for a smoother experience, particularly in more graphically intensive areas or during intense survival segments, a mid-range GPU such as the GTX 1660 or RX 6600 would be ideal.
At 1080p resolution with medium settings, you can expect solid performance on entry-level hardware, while mid-range GPUs should comfortably handle high settings at the same resolution. If you want to push to 1440p, consider upgrading to a stronger GPU like the RTX 3060 or RX 6700 XT to maintain good frame rates.
